For individuals with Asthma, access to quality healthcare is crucial. Asthma is a chronic respiratory condition characterized by inflammation and narrowing of the airways, leading to symptoms such as wheezing, shortness of breath, coughing, and chest tightness. Managing asthma requires regular medical care, including check-ups with healthcare providers and access to prescription medications such as inhalers and oral steroids. Without proper medical attention, individuals with Asthma are at risk of exacerbations and hospitalizations, leading to significant financial costs and reduced quality of life.
